Design For Six Sigma Success In Today’s Businesses
Other terms associated with DFSS are DMADV which stands for Define ” Measure ” Analyze ” Design ” Verify and the conventional DMAIC, which stands for Define ” Measure ” Analyze ” Improve ” Control of Six Sigma procedures, that stresses on the constant enhancement of production, generally happening after the first system planning and production have been mostly finished.
DFSS is different from other procedures in that it is implemented at the beginning of the production process rather than later. By being the initial architect and engineer of the business processes from the onset, it allows the business the structure it needs to grow right from the beginning. The resulting solutions will offer the client better production and general business experiences.
The initial creation of the DFSS procedure came about because Six Sigma companies realized the need to standardize product development procedures, avoiding the need to recreate them. The DFSS and DMAIC are similar processes, but they work differently and at different stages of the production schedule. Simply, DMAIC can be considered a system used for back end scrutiny, while DFSS implements plans better utilized in front end procedures.
Overall, the DMAIC roadmap employs a method of enhancing existing procedures while DFSS begins at the front and creates appropriate procedures, based on feedback from clients and suppliers.
